Hi OldGuy67 - well done on the weight loss and losing the 4lbs since Christmas!

Just wondering if you can break free from the idea of food as a "reward"? Otherwise it will be inevitable that you'll slip back into bad eating habits....

Those of us who are over weight have been used to "treating" ourselves, eating portions that are too large, eating the things that we know are calorific because we can!

It's been a combination of changing all of those aspects of how I behave around food that has meant I have been successful this time.

I rarely eat "on the hoof" any more, I rarely eat between meals. I take time to sit at a table and present my meals nicely. I take a moment or two to really look at my plate of food before I pick up my knife and fork.

I do have sweet treats, but I buy my own choice, so things like 2 finger Kitkat, single finger Twix, Club biscuit... these are all around 100 calories. I keep them in a tin and I can have one whenever I want to, but I limit it to no more than one a day and usually with my afternoon cup of tea. That's not to say I eat one on a daily basis (usually about 2-3 times a week). They are always logged into my diary.

I have also learned not to plan each trip out of the house to include food. Once upon a time, I'd have included lunch with a trip into town, coffee and cake with a visit to the garden centre.

I now plan or even prepare a meal BEFORE I go out (usually a salad) so that I know exactly what I can eat as soon as I walk into the door... and don't turn to "what I fancy" (usually high calorie carbs that don't keep you full for very long...)

Mind you, both myself and my husband LOVE cooking - and I have to say that often I prefer what we make at home to food that is served to us in a restaurant!!!

I have to say that my palette has completely changed in the 6 years that I have been losing weight - cakes and very sweet things just don't have the same appeal to me any longer. I often eat something sweet and immediately regret it because it wasn't as nice as I anticipated it might be.
